just had the immense pleasure of learning that the yiddish word for “quotation marks” literally means LITTLE GOOSE FEET (gendznfislekh, גענדנפֿיסלעך)

And if you are able, please donate MONEY to your local food bank.

Donating food is not a bad thing, but if you are thinking of buying food to donate - just donate money. Food banks know best what they need, and can order in bulk, making your money go a LOT further.
A reminder to those with the means to give: Our food banks have never been this taxed and the cutting of SNAP benefits will make the strain much larger.

For those struggling: There are people who teach very low cost cooking on YouTube who are creative.

Sharing this for no special reason: In July 1933, a New York Times reporter toured Dachau and saw the entire camp "except possibly the disciplinary cells." According to the reporter, "it was an almost idyllic picture of a rest camp," though the inmates were "gloomy" (h/t @monospace.com)
TIMES WRITER VISITS REICH PRISON CAMP; Taken Through Entire Place at Dachau in Bavaria Except Possibly Disciplinary Cells. 2,000 INMATES GLOOMY Incautious Word Has Landed Many There -- Machine Guns an...
